Jillian Knight
Jill
Knight was a pupil at Bush Davies Schools, East Grinstead,
training under Noreen Bush, Victor Leopold and Gwen
Carter before starting her teaching career at the Romford
School, where she worked under the guidance of Joyce
Percy and Daphne Peterson and gained her professional
teaching qualifications, before becoming a partner in
the Faulkner Hembery School and teaching at several
full time colleges.
Having
taught at London College and the Royal Academy of Dance,
Jill is now a freelance teacher and lecturer, and a
member of the Modern Grades teaching panel, most recently
working on the development of Grades 5 and 6.
Jill
became an examiner for the Modern Theatre Faculty in
1981 and a member of the committee in June 2000. Since
joining the committee, Jill has been involved in the
QCA working party for both the Graded examinations and
the new Higher Level Vocational Examinations.
As
well as working for the ISTD, Jill is a governor at
an independent preparatory school.
